Output 69b0f272926e398fd2e3a5646212cab95f18115084a7bf5d5ebf69bb3993362e:3

value
20593538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9be8a90b6d3694aeac2b86d55c2ae2134f0dc0e OP_EQUAL
address
MSHtK2ZP8esybayBFP5pfKRevjVgR2yxwW
transaction
69b0f272926e398fd2e3a5646212cab95f18115084a7bf5d5ebf69bb3993362e
spent
true